Abstract: |
An archaeological watching brief and salvage recording were carried out by Birmingham Archaeology at Hints Quarry, Staffordshire in April 2008. The fieldwork was commissioned by Tarmac PLC in fulfillment of a planning condition imposed by Staffordshire County Council. Previous watching briefs carried out by Birmingham Archaeology have revealed several features from multiple periods. In 2005 an isolated pit containing heat shattered stone and fragments of pottery dated to the Romano-British period was excavated and in 2006 a small Middle Bronze Age cremation (SUERC-12529: 1540-1410 cal. BC) and several pits dating from the Middle Bronze Age to the Early Iron Age. During the course of the watching brief, several more pit features were identified and excavated with only two yielding pottery dating to the Early Bronze Age. |
